Business counselors help you gain perspective on your business idea and your business skills. Often former entrepreneurs or business execs, they bring experience and on-the-ground expertise to help you: - Evaluate your business idea
- Identify potential customers and markets
- Navigate county, city, and state business requirements
- Review your business plan and loan documents
- Develop your pricing model
- Hone your marketing and promotional efforts
- Give you current advice on where money and other kinds of support are
Have you taken a seminar? Many business counselors will ask you to refresh your business basics with a class or seminar before you schedule appointment.
